我在进行div查找时遇到问题,并使用指定类的css属性。
这是css和html:
.minor-heading-text {border: thick solid black}
.minor-heading-text h4 {padding: 5px; font-style: italic; color: #111}
.minor-heading-text p {font-size: 110%}
<div class="minor-heading-text">
<h4>My heading</h4>
<p>My paragraph</p>
</div>
此外,在我的网页上,div包含在其他几个div中,每个div都有唯一的id和相关的样式。
在我的页面中,“h4”和“p”元素采用指定的css属性,但“div”不会生成边框。在firefox调试器中,似乎找不到div的“minor-heading-text”类,即使找到了包含的h4和p元素。 当我单独运行代码片段时,上面的代码工作正常,但在我的页面中不起作用。
我很擅长制作网站,所以我觉得有一些关于div和类的基本知识,我不知道。请原谅我的无知。
我尝试将css更改为“div.minor-heading-text”并得到相同的结果。
无论如何,有人知道div为什么不接受我想要的类属性吗?
提前感谢您的帮助。
P.S。我的网站正在开发中,所以我不想公开发布地址,但是如果有人需要看到它,那么我可以发布它。
答案 0 :(得分:0)
<div>
等等。
答案 1 :(得分:0)
谢谢你们!我将来会使用jsfiddle。
我发现我在前一行有不正确的评论风格。
具体来说,我一直在使用双斜线&#34; //&#34;样式在前一行评论
//my comment
.minor-heading-text {border: thick solid black}
&#13;
要修复它,我将其更改为正确的/ * * /样式:
/*my comment*/
.minor-heading-text {border: thick solid black}
没有问题了。
所以,是的,主要观点是使用正确的css评论。
顺便说一句,我发现了一个类似的问题at this question about css borders